What is Hard Water?


Hard water is identified by its mineral material, particularly cal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the water supply as it percolates via limestone and chalk deposits underground. When difficult water is heated up or left to stand, it has a tendency to develop scale, a crusty accumulation that sticks to surfaces and can create a range of issues in pipes systems.

Effect on Water lines


Difficult water impacts pipelines in a number of damaging ways, mainly through scale accumulation, decreased water flow, and boosted rust.

Scale Build-up


Among the most common problems brought on by difficult water is range build-up inside pipelines and fixtures. As water streams with the pipes system, minerals speed up out and abide by the pipeline wall surfaces. In time, this build-up can narrow pipe openings, leading to reduced water circulation and increased pressure on the system.

Reduced Water Circulation


Natural resources from difficult water can progressively lower the diameter of pipes, restricting water circulation to faucets, showers, and home appliances. This minimized flow not just impacts water pressure yet also raises energy usage as devices like water heaters have to work tougher to deliver the same amount of hot water.

Rust


While difficult water minerals themselves do not cause corrosion, they can intensify existing corrosion issues in pipes. Scale build-up can catch water versus steel surfaces, speeding up the corrosion process and possibly resulting in leakages or pipe failing gradually.

Water Conditioners


Water softeners are the most common remedy for treating hard water. They function by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, successfully reducing the hardness of the water.

Various Other Therapy Options


In addition to water softeners, other therapy alternatives cons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each technique has its advantages and viability depending on the severity of the difficult water trouble and home requirements.

The Effects of Hard Water on Plumbing



Hard water leaves its mark on plumbing systems in several ways. Mineral deposits can accumulate inside pipes, reducing water flow and pressure. This can lead to clogged pipes and a reduction in the efficiency of your water heater and other appliances. The impact of hard water on your plumbing is not just a matter of reduced performance — it can also translate to increased maintenance costs and premature system failures.

Hard water damage to appliances is a gradual process that affects everything from your water heater to washing machines. The minerals in hard water can build up on internal components, significantly decreasing appliance efficiency and lifespan. For example, heating elements in water heaters and washing machines can become coated with mineral deposits, leading to increased energy consumption and, eventually, failure.



Identifying Hard Water Plumbing Problems



Recognizing hard water plumbing problems early on can save you from costly repairs down the line. Signs include reduced water flow, spots on dishes, stains on plumbing fixtures such as faucets and your shower head, and increased soap scum buildup. If these issues sound familiar, it’s likely that hard water is to blame.

Water Softeners: The Ultimate Defense



A water softener system is your best defense against hard water. By replacing hard minerals with sodium ions through an ion exchange process, water softeners can prevent scale buildup and protect your plumbing and appliances. Regular maintenance of your water softener system ensures its effectiveness and longevity.



Alternative Methods and Maintenance Tips



For those looking for additional ways to combat hard water, consider vinegar solutions for cleaning appliances and shower heads. Additionally, flushing your hot water heater annually can help remove sediment and mineral buildup. However, these methods are more about managing symptoms rather than solving the root cause.
